My family and I will be at MK during Spring Break--high crowd season! We want to watch the Festival of Fantasy parade because we missed it last year. I'm trying to decide where to watch it and what to do directly after it. We are rope droppers and EMH goers, so we probably won't have much stamina after the parade. Will probably leave the parks for good by 5 pm. Where would you watch it and what else might you try to do before leaving?

It begins in Frontierland near Splash Mtn.
I'd watch from somewhere back there, or from a spot near Hall of Presidents.

During March the fastpass viewing area is town square. how is that location?
 
During March the fastpass viewing area is town square. how is that location?

It is a fine viewing location.
(It is in the very center of Town Square, where the MK flagpole is located.)
But, if the weather is hot, that area is in direct sunlight.

We had a FP+ for that spot, but chose to view elsewhere in the area due to the lack of any shade.

Thank you for the help. What are some good shaded locations? How is the heat in March?
 
Thank you for the help.

1. What are some good shaded locations?

2. How is the heat in March?

1. You'll see them.
You want the buildings and/or trees between you and the sun.
The sun will be to the west (Main Street runs north and south, with the castle at the north end)
so you want to not face west.
